How Stainless Steel Construction Meets Food-Grade and Marine Operating Demands
The INA GE series spherical plain bearing achieves corrosion resistance through stainless steel raceway and sliding surfaces, eliminating the need for protective coatings that can degrade under repeated washdown or saltwater immersion. Optional lubrication configuration lets buyers adapt the bearing to sealed, maintenance-free joints in food machinery where grease contamination is unacceptable, or to relubricable setups in marine steering linkages where periodic re-greasing is part of the maintenance schedule. Every Stainless Steel GE Series Spherical Plain Bearing Corrosion Resistant unit we source is verified against the application's exposure profile before release — not just the bore diameter and outside diameter, but the material grade and seal arrangement that determine whether the bearing survives its first year in service.
Operating Environment Challenges and Performance Requirements
Food machinery environments impose constant exposure to caustic cleaning agents, high-pressure water jets, and temperature cycling between cold storage and hot-fill zones — all of which accelerate corrosion in standard chrome steel bearings. Marine equipment adds salt spray, tidal immersion, and UV degradation to the challenge, demanding materials that resist pitting without relying on surface treatments that wear away over time. The spherical plain bearing design accommodates misalignment inherent in link rod assemblies and hinge pivots, but only if the sliding contact surfaces retain their integrity; once pitting begins, friction increases, heat builds, and the self-lubricating or greased film breaks down entirely [NEED_CITE: corrosion mechanisms in rolling and plain bearings exposed to chloride environments]. Lubrication selection becomes critical: food-grade applications may require FDA-compliant grease or dry-film alternatives, while marine joints benefit from water-resistant lithium-complex greases applied at intervals dictated by exposure severity rather than fixed calendar schedules.
Decoding the Critical Specifications That Define Corrosion Performance
The stainless steel construction of the GE series is the single most consequential specification — it determines whether the bearing survives in wet or chemically aggressive environments at all. Unlike chrome steel variants that rely on zinc plating or phosphate coatings, stainless steel provides bulk corrosion resistance throughout the entire cross-section, meaning even if the surface is scratched during installation, the underlying material remains protected. The optional lubrication feature directly affects maintenance strategy: sealed or pre-lubricated configurations suit food machinery where open relubrication points risk product contamination, while open or relubricable designs serve marine applications where periodic grease purging displaces water ingress. Storage, Handling & Mounting
- Keep stainless steel GE series spherical plain bearings in original sealed packaging until mounting; premature exposure to humid workshop environments can initiate surface staining even on corrosion-resistant grades
- Handle with clean, lint-free gloves during installation — bare-hand contact transfers chlorides from skin that can initiate pitting on stainless steel surfaces in marine applications
- For open-type GE series bearings in food machinery, confirm external sealing responsibility with the equipment designer, as the bearing itself provides no contamination barrier without additional seals
- Relubricable GE series bearings in marine service should be greased immediately after installation and before first exposure to saltwater, ensuring the sliding surfaces are protected from initial corrosion
- OEM-customized non-standard dimension bearings require verification of mounting envelope clearances before press-fitting, as modified outer or inner diameters may not match standard housing tolerances
- Store in temperature-controlled conditions away from direct sunlight; UV exposure degrades polymer seals and grease consistency in sealed or pre-lubricated configurations

Frequently Asked Questions
Q: How can I verify that a GE series spherical plain bearing is truly stainless steel and not chrome steel with a surface coating? A: Request a third-party spectrometer analysis report confirming chromium and nickel content against the applicable stainless steel standard. Visual inspection alone cannot distinguish bulk stainless steel from plated carbon steel, and counterfeit bearings sometimes carry cloned markings on inferior materials.
Q: What lubrication options are available for GE series bearings in food-grade applications? A: The GE series offers optional lubrication configurations, including sealed or pre-lubricated setups suitable for food machinery where open relubrication points risk product contamination. FDA-compliant grease or dry-film alternatives can be specified based on your application's regulatory requirements.
Q: Can I substitute a GE series bearing from a different brand using only the base designation number? A: No — cross-reference matching must align material grade, seal type, lubrication configuration, and dimensional tolerances, not just the base number. A bearing with the same bore and outside diameter but different material composition will fail prematurely in corrosive environments.
